Understanding Residential Physical violence Laws in California

California has stringent legislations regarding domestic physical violence, that includes physical damage, emotional misuse, and also threats of violence versus intimate partners or relative. These laws not just determine just how cases are prosecuted however additionally influence decisions made throughout the bail process.

Types of Domestic Violence Charges

Misdemeanor Domestic Violence: Typically includes less severe cases like pushing or slapping. Felony Residential Violence: Typically entails severe injuries or risks with a weapon. Child Endangerment: Costs may develop if kids are present during incidents.

Understanding these distinctions is crucial because they can considerably impact bail eligibility and amounts.

Determining Variables for Bond Quantities in Residential Violence Cases

The court thinks about numerous aspects when establishing bail amounts in residential physical violence instances:

image

    Severity of Allegations: Much more serious accusations result in greater bond amounts. Criminal History: Prior convictions can cause harsher conditions. Threat Level: If there's regarded danger to targets or witnesses, bail may be denied altogether.
